Iats are about 10 above ambient, your results may vary

Get colder air by drawing air from next to the fog light directly up to the intake location

Was measured with a prl short ram but should also work with others

You can make you own for about $20 or buy this one already cut to size, I will also help you out with installation which is super easy

how/where do you mount it?
When you remove the bottom resonator from the stock intake you’ll see there’s a lot of room down there. this goes from behind the fog light cover, through a 3inch hole that then goes straight to where the short ram intake is

im actually planning on doing the same thing. what size is your pipe?
3inch plumbers pipe. the corner where it goes from the straight pipe behind the fog light cover to where it makes a left make sure it’s some sort of rubber pipe. The hole it has to go through is just about 3in so the pipe fits fine but the head of the pipe is a bit larger so you’ll have to kinda squish it to pass through
